#7fd72b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7fd72b is composed of 49.8% red, 84.3%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 80%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 90.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 50.6%. #7fd72b color hex could be obtained by blending #feff56 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#7fd72b color description : Strong green.

#7fd72b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7fd72b has RGB values of R:127, G:215,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8378155.

Hex triplet 7fd72b #7fd72b
RGB Decimal 127, 215, 43 rgb(127,215,43)
RGB Percent 49.8, 84.3, 16.9 rgb(49.8%,84.3%,16.9%)
CMYK 41, 0, 80, 16
HSL 90.7°, 68.3, 50.6 hsl(90.7,68.3%,50.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 90.7°, 80, 84.3
Web Safe 66cc33 #66cc33
CIE-LAB 78.043, -52.214, 69.546
XYZ 33.488, 53.286, 10.806
xyY 0.343, 0.546, 53.286
CIE-LCH 78.043, 86.966, 126.899
CIE-LUV 78.043, -43.643, 87.211
Hunter-Lab 72.997, -45.857, 42.321
Binary 01111111, 11010111, 00101011

Shades and Tints of #7fd72b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fd72b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818979 is the less saturated color, while #7efe04 is the most saturated one.
